怎么更修改远程端口 - 如何高效、安全地修改远程端口?关键步骤与技巧,助您轻松应对网络配置挑战!

首页 2024-06-25 18:07:12



如何高效修改远程端口 在计算机网络管理中,远程端口的修改是一项常见且重要的任务

    远程端口通常指的是用于远程访问服务的网络端口,例如SSH、FTP、远程桌面等

    修改远程端口可以有效提高服务器的安全性,防止未经授权的访问和攻击

    本文将详细介绍如何高效、安全地修改远程端口

     一、了解端口和端口扫描 在修改远程端口之前,首先需要理解端口的基本概念和作用

    端口是网络通信中的一个逻辑概念,用于标识和区分不同的网络服务

    每个端口都有一个唯一的数字标识,用于在网络中进行通信

     此外,为了确保修改后的端口能够正常通信,我们还需要了解端口扫描的相关知识

    端口扫描是一种用于检测目标主机上开放端口的技术,通过扫描可以了解哪些端口是开放的,从而确定哪些服务正在运行

    在进行远程端口修改之前,可以使用端口扫描工具对目标主机进行扫描,以了解当前开放的端口和服务情况

     二、确定修改需求 在修改远程端口之前,需要明确修改的目的和需求

    常见的修改需求包括:提高安全性、避免端口冲突、符合特定网络环境的要求等

    根据实际需求,选择合适的端口进行修改

     同时,还需要考虑修改端口可能带来的影响

    例如,修改SSH端口后,需要确保所有用户都知道新的端口号,并更新相应的连接配置

    因此,在修改端口之前,需要做好充分的准备和通知工作

     三、修改远程端口 修改远程端口的具体步骤因不同的服务和应用而异

    下面以常见的SSH服务为例,介绍如何修改远程端口

     1. 登录服务器 首先,通过SSH或其他远程连接方式登录到目标服务器

    确保具有足够的权限进行修改操作

     2. 编辑配置文件 找到SSH服务的配置文件,通常是/etc/ssh/sshd_config

    使用文本编辑器打开该文件

     3. 修改端口号 在配置文件中找到Port选项,该选项指定了SSH服务的监听端口

    将原有的端口号修改为新的端口号

    如果需要同时监听多个端口,可以在同一行中使用空格分隔多个端口号

     4. 保存并退出 保存对配置文件的修改,并退出文本编辑器

     5. 重启SSH服务 为了使修改生效,需要重启SSH服务

    使用适当的命令(如systemctl restart sshd)重启SSH服务

     6. 测试连接 使用新的端口号尝试连接到服务器,确保连接成功

    同时,可以使用端口扫描工具验证新的端口是否已开放

     四、注意事项 在修改远程端口时,需要注意以下几点: 1. 安全性考虑 选择的端口号应避免使用常见的默认端口,以减少被攻击的风险

    同时,确保修改后的端口在防火墙规则中已正确配置,允许必要的访问

     2. 备份配置文件 在修改配置文件之前,建议备份原始文件

    这样,在出现问题时可以快速恢复到原始状态

     3. 通知相关人员 修改远程端口后,需要及时通知所有需要访问该服务的用户和相关人员,确保他们知道新的端口号,并更新相应的连接配置

     4. 测试验证 修改完成后,需要进行充分的测试验证,确保新的端口能够正常通信,并且没有引入新的问题或安全风险

     通过遵循以上步骤和注意事项,可以高效、安全地修改远程端口,提高服务器的安全性和稳定性

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道